Bishunpur Population - Chatra, Jharkhand

Bishunpur is a medium size village located in Shaligram Ram Narayanpur(Hunterganj) Block of Chatra district, Jharkhand with total 111 families residing. The Bishunpur village has population of 736 of which 379 are males while 357 are females as per Population Census 2011.

In Bishunpur village population of children with age 0-6 is 150 which makes up 20.38 % of total population of village. Average Sex Ratio of Bishunpur village is 942 which is lower than Jharkhand state average of 948. Child Sex Ratio for the Bishunpur as per census is 852, lower than Jharkhand average of 948.

Bishunpur village has lower literacy rate compared to Jharkhand. In 2011, literacy rate of Bishunpur village was 50.85 % compared to 66.41 % of Jharkhand. In Bishunpur Male literacy stands at 70.47 % while female literacy rate was 30.56 %.

Caste Factor

Schedule Caste (SC) constitutes 22.15 % of total population in Bishunpur village. The village Bishunpur currently doesn’t have any Schedule Tribe (ST) population.

Work Profile

In Bishunpur village out of total population, 190 were engaged in work activities. 78.95 % of workers describe their work as Main Work (Employment or Earning more than 6 Months) while 21.05 % were involved in Marginal activity providing livelihood for less than 6 months. Of 190 workers engaged in Main Work, 88 were cultivators (owner or co-owner) while 34 were Agricultural labourer.
